The modern reservation system evolved from the prior practice of arranging catering at a restaurant. [2] Today, at such venues, observes Joy Smith, author of Kitchen Afloat: Galley Management and Meal Preparation (2002): "It's always smart to inquire about a restaurant's reservation policy. Some will only reserve for large parties of six or more".

King's Tavern is a historic building and bar built in 1769 and located in the Natchez On-Top-of-the-Hill Historic District in Natchez, Mississippi. [2] It is listed in the National Register of Historic Places since 1971; and is a contributing property within the Natchez On-Top-of-the-Hill Historic District. [2]
John Currence is an American chef based in Oxford, Mississippi. As of 2019 he owns four restaurants in the city of Oxford: City Grocery, Big Bad Breakfast, Bourè, and Snackbar in addition to a catering business, The Main Event. Currence also owns numerous Big Bad Breakfast locations in Alabama, Florida, Tennessee and South Carolina.
